Bowe is known for having a very good jab. Its neither overrated nor underrated. If you want to compare jabs , firstly acknowledge that Bowe fought the best versions of Evander that ever stepped into the ring. . Lewis fought a Holyfield that was slowing down and nearing the end of his prime. So lets look at the facts. In both fights Lewis had with faded Holyfield , he failed to land at a higher connect % of jabs than Bowe did in his first fight with Holyfield. Bowe landed jabs with an above average connect rate of 53%. . Lewis wasn't far behind with a connect rate of 51% , but again they fought different versions of Evander. Bowe fought Evander when he was an extremely alethic and constant moving target. The rematch is even more damming for Lewis as he landed a pitiful 76 jabs with a 33% connect rate over 12 rounds. Riddick Bowe in the rubber match landed 65 jabs with a 45% connect rate and that fight only went 8 rounds. Lewis also used the clinch a lot to fend off Holyfield whereas Bowe used nothing but his fists to fight off Holyfield on the outside and on the inside. Those jab stats in fight 2 indicate how much Lewis had to hold and clinch an aging Evander. Lewis got his head jabbed off by Bruno and had to turn the fight into a street brawl to get him out of there. He got completely out jabbed by Ray Mercer who he couldn't control the range against.. Mercer landed jabs on Lewis at a 60% connect rate.. Thats almost unheard of..
